Advocates continue push for voting rights restoration of convicted felons in Mississippi
By Courtney Ann Jackson | March 9, 2021 at 7:42 PM CST - Updated March 10 at 6:45 AM
JACKSON, Miss. (WLBT) -Do the crime, do the time. It’s a phrase you’ve heard before. But here in Mississippi, there’s a big consequence that sticks with some offenders for life regardless of the time they serve.
Kim Biggs served time for a felony bad check charge. She was ready to start over when she was released but said that proved difficult. ....
